1. 了解MySQL用戶權限的種類
在設置MySQL用戶權限之前,我們需要了解MySQL用戶權限的種類。MySQL用戶權限分為全局權限和數據庫權限兩種。全局權限是指可以對所有數據庫進行操作的權限,而數據庫權限則是指只能對某個數據庫進行操作的權限。
2. 創建MySQL用戶
在設置MySQL用戶權限之前,我們需要先創建MySQL用戶。創建MySQL用戶可以使用以下命令:
ame'@'localhost' IDENTIFIED BY 'password';
ame'是你要創建的用戶名,'password'是該用戶的密碼。需要注意的是,可以將'localhost'改為'%'
3. 授予MySQL用戶全局權限
為了讓MySQL用戶可以對所有數據庫進行操作,我們需要授予該用戶全局權限。授予MySQL用戶全局權限可以使用以下命令:
ame'@'localhost';
ame'是你要授予權限的用戶名,可以將'localhost'改為'%'
4. 授予MySQL用戶數據庫權限
如果你希望MySQL用戶只能對某個數據庫進行操作,可以授予該用戶數據庫權限。授予MySQL用戶數據庫權限可以使用以下命令:
ameame'@'localhost';
ameame'是你要授予權限的用戶名,可以將'localhost'改為'%'
5. 撤銷MySQL用戶權限
如果你需要撤銷MySQL用戶的權限,可以使用以下命令:
ame'@'localhost';
ame'是你要撤銷權限的用戶名,可以將'localhost'改為'%'
在使用MySQL時,正確設置MySQL用戶權限非常重要,可以有效地避免數據庫被攻擊。本文介紹了如何正確設置MySQL用戶權限,包括了創建MySQL用戶、授予MySQL用戶全局權限、授予MySQL用戶數據庫權限和撤銷MySQL用戶權限等操作。希望本文能夠對你有所幫助。